Derek Ramsay’s way to healthy living

Health and weight-conscious men (and also women) who spend hours lifting weights and doing crunches in health clubs and fitness gyms should learn from celebrity hunk Derek Ramsay. He doesn’t go to the gym but exercises regularly at home. He does a hundred pushups every morning, engages in physical activities like sports, and eats the right food. Isn’t it the best way to get in shape?

“If time permits, I try to go to the gym but because of my busy schedule I make an effort to find other ways to keep myself mentally and physically healthy,” actor and commercial model Derek explained.

A proof of his hectic schedule, after his stint in the afternoon comedy drama series Ang Lalaking Nagmahal Sa Akin, he now focuses on filming I Love You Goodbye. The film is Star Cinema’s entry for this year’s Metro Manila Film Festival that stars Kim Chiu, Gabby Concepcion and Derek’s real-life girlfriend, Angelica Panganiban.
